Description
Program for the Potato Bowl, an exhibition football game featuring the Green Bay Packers. The game was played on August 11, 1952, at Memorial Stadium, and was billed as "the first time that professional football has ever been played in this area." The Duluth Eskimos were a former team in the National Football League and their name was used to drive local interest. The Eskimos players were taken from the Packers roster.
